About the Book
The content and context of this collection of poems are my personal reactions and responses to social and political events in my life. The subjects range from personal and familial relationships to reaction to electoral politics. My feelings and anger are best found in Shakespeare's Hamlet. "What a piece of work is man...."
About the Author
Waverly Sinclair Howard is an Octogenarian currently residing in Cambria Heights, New York. He was born as the second child of a teen age mother and deserted by his biological father. Doris, his sister perished in a diphtheria plague that swept New York in the 1930's. He was born November 24, 2929 in what was then Central Harlem. It was the beginning of the Great Depression. In those hard times his beloved Grand mother raised and parented both him and his mother. It is the values and world views of this self taught Native American woman that he lives by even today. Beginning at nine years of age selling newspapers and shining shoes to delivering ice to tenements and working on the docks during summer school vacations at sixteen. In his adult life he has been decorated New York City Firefighter, Forensic Social Worker in the Criminal Defense Section Of the Legal Aid Society and a High School Special Ed teacher. He is now retired.
